From Reykjavik, embark on the classic Golden Circle, exploring the tectonic rift at Þingvellir, witnessing the powerful Geysir, admiring Gullfoss waterfall, and visiting the vibrant Kerið Crater.
Þingvellir National Park
Walk through the historic rift valley where the North American and Eurasian tectonic plates diverge, a site of immense geological and historical significance as Iceland's ancient parliament.
Geysir Geothermal Area
Witness the Strokkur geyser erupting every few minutes, sending superheated water high into the air. Explore the surrounding hot springs and bubbling mud pots.
Gullfoss
Experience the majestic 'Golden Waterfall,' where the Hvítá river plunges into a rugged canyon in two powerful tiers, creating a spectacular display of nature's force.
Kerið Crater
Marvel at the striking volcanic crater lake with its vibrant red slopes and deep blue-green water. A unique geological formation offering stunning photographic opportunities.
